Glasgow celebrates 12th birthday

Radio Lollipop in Glasgow celebrated it’s 12th Birthday on April 6th 2004.

The theme for the night was all things red and white from balloons to flags, trousers to shoes everyone got in the party mood which resulted in 12 volunteers doing the Cha Cha Slide in 4 year old Emma Cairney’s room on the Schiehallion ward.

All volunteers involved had a great night with the different activities that where being offered from face painting to a special Glasgow Karaoke party in the Playroom.

As the night progressed it was proving difficult to return the children back to their wards as they were having so much fun. Eventually they did
return to find a birthday cake on every ward from either Marks and Spencers, Asda or Safeway.

After the nights events and fun, Glasgow is now ready to party for the rest of the year to celebrate 25 years of Radio Lollipop.
